The author consider the accuracy of boundary element solutions in the neighborhood of a boundary in two dimensional elastic problems. A solution of boundary element method requires integrations on the boundary. It is known that a solution which is evaluated by numerical integration reduces the accuracy in the neighborhood of the boundary. This is by the reason that the integrand shows singurality on the boundary near the internal observation point. A method is presented for the estimation of the error on Gauss quatrature. By this method it is made sure that errors with displacements and stresses are to be expressed in simple forms. And it is possible to prognosticate the range in which the solution be incorrect. Application is made to evaluate stresses on the surface.
